Spanish defender Mikel Merino has returned to Spain with Real Sociedad in a permanent move.
The defender has joined the Spanish side for a fee of over £10 million after a disappointing spell in Newcastle.

Merino joined Newcastle originally on loan last Summer before making his switch permanent in October 2017.
He made 24 Premier League appearances for the Magpies, scoring once against Crystal Palace.
Sociedad are based only 50 miles from the defender’s home town of Pamplona, meaning that the move to Spain is very much a move home for the defender.
